The Computer Science program at Birla Institute Of Applied Sciences boasts consistently strong placement outcomes, with over 90% of graduates securing jobs within six months of graduation. The following table summarizes key placement metrics for the last five years:
| Year | Highest Package (Domestic) | Average Package | Median Package | Placement Percentage | PPOs Received |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2024 | ₹800,000 | ₹500,000 | ₹480,000 | 92% | 120 |
| 2023 | ₹750,000 | ₹480,000 | ₹460,000 | 91% | 110 |
| 2022 | ₹700,000 | ₹460,000 | ₹440,000 | 90% | 100 |
| 2021 | ₹650,000 | ₹440,000 | ₹420,000 | 89% | 90 |
| 2020 | ₹600,000 | ₹420,000 | ₹400,000 | 88% | 80 |

The Computer Science program has strong representation across multiple sectors, reflecting the versatility of the discipline. Here's a breakdown by sector:
This is the largest segment, with companies like Google, Microsoft, Amazon, Meta, and Oracle leading recruitment. Roles typically include Software Engineer, Data Scientist, Machine Learning Engineer, and Product Manager.
Companies such as Intel, NVIDIA, Cisco, and Tesla seek graduates for roles in embedded systems, chip design, network engineering, and robotics.
Institutions like Goldman Sachs, JPMorgan Chase, and Renaissance Technologies hire for quantitative analysis, risk management, algorithmic trading, and financial engineering positions.
Firms such as Deloitte, Accenture, and McKinsey & Company recruit graduates for IT consulting, process optimization, and digital transformation roles.
Organizations like IBM, Oracle, and various analytics firms offer roles in data science, business intelligence, and predictive modeling.
Public sector units such as BHEL, NTPC, and DRDO also recruit graduates for roles in IT infrastructure, software development, and research positions.
